Core Factors That Shape Hubspot Content Creator Salaries
Content creator pay is rarely one-size-fits-all. The Hubspot data highlights several variables that consistently influence compensation.
1. Experience Level and Hubspot Career Stages
Experience is one of the strongest predictors of salary. In the Hubspot framework, you can think of content careers in three broad stages:
- Entry-level creators: Focus on execution, learning tools, following briefs, and supporting senior strategists.
- Mid-level creators: Own content calendars, manage projects, optimize for performance, and collaborate cross-functionally.
- Senior creators and leads: Shape content strategy, mentor others, and align content with revenue goals.
As you move from entry to senior levels, Hubspot salary ranges typically increase in line with your scope of responsibility and measurable business impact.
2. Role Type and Hubspot Content Specializations
Not all content creator jobs are identical. Hubspot research notes common variations such as:
- Blog and long-form writers
- Social media managers
- Email and lifecycle marketers
- Video creators and editors
- SEO-focused content strategists
Specialized skills, especially those tied to performance metrics like SEO and conversions, often sit at the higher end of Hubspot salary ranges.
3. Company Size, Location, and Hubspot Benchmarks
Where and how you work also influences compensation. Typical patterns observed in Hubspot related salary data include:
- Larger organizations: More defined salary bands, clearer titles, and structured progression.
- Smaller companies or startups: Wider range of responsibilities, potential equity, sometimes leaner base pay.
- Remote roles: Pay may be adjusted by region, but top content talent can still command strong offers.
Use Hubspot salary insights as a baseline, then layer in your region, industry, and company size when analyzing offers.

Negotiating Better Offers with Hubspot Salary Data
When it’s time to discuss compensation, structured research minimizes guesswork. You can use Hubspot insights to advocate clearly and confidently.
Prepare a Hubspot-Backed Salary Range
Instead of a single number, present a range informed by Hubspot benchmarks and your experience. For example:
- Lower bound: Fair minimum based on your level and location.
- Midpoint: What you’d be happy with.
- Upper bound: Ambitious but still realistic for your profile.
Position your preferred target near the middle or upper-middle of the range, and explain how you arrived at it using the Hubspot report and your achievements.
Showcase Impact, Not Just Activity
Salary discussions become stronger when you translate content activity into measurable business outcomes. To support a Hubspot-aligned salary ask, highlight examples like:
- Blog posts that increased organic traffic or leads.
- Email sequences that improved open and click rates.
- Video content that drove engagement and conversions.
Pair these stories with the ranges suggested in Hubspot research to show why you merit the higher end of the band.
